EUFOR Commander Continues to Strengthen Engagement with Local Communities

Published: April 14, 2026
Share
SHARE

The Commander of EUFOR, Major General Maurizio Fronda, met with the Mayor of Bratunac, Mr. Lazar Prodanović, today.

During the meeting, the mayor of Bratunac presented current development projects in his city, as well as some future plans and ideas. Major General Fronda praised these efforts, underlining their importance for future of the entire country.

As part of the programme, the Commander also visited AUT Liaison and Observation Team (LOT) Houses in Bratunac. The visit provided a great opportunity for the Commander to gain first-hand insight into how EUFOR personnel engage with local communities in their daily activities in this area. Austrian LOT team from Bratunac briefed Major General Fronda on their ongoing community engagement efforts and the strong, trust-based relationships they have established with local citizens and institutions.

These engagements underline EUFOR’s enduring commitment, under Operation Althea, to maintaining close cooperation with local communities and partners across Bosnia and Herzegovina.
